Dynamic Programming for Conjunctive Water Use
Authors: Gert Aron, AM.ASCE, and Verne H. Scott, M.ASCEAuthor Affiliations
Publication: Journal of the Hydraulics Division
Volume 97, Issue 5
Abstract
Dynamic programming is used to optimize the conservation and use of a conjunctive system of ground and surface waters involving several surface reservoirs, streams, recharge facilities, distribution pipelines, and aquifers. Subdivision of this complex system into several smaller and simpler subsystems is suggested. Wherever the interdependence of the subsystems is relatively small, their operations are optimized independently. The result is a system of a small number of state and decision variables with predetermined internal operative rules, which is then subjected to a conjunctive optimization. The method is applied to a water-allocation systems to produce an optimal policy for 8 years of operation in 3-month intervals. Conclusions of the optimization are presented and analyzed.
